A lot of pick-ups this season and very few cancellations so far.

The big U.S. television network CBS has revealed that they have ordered full seasons of their two Thursday night dramas: the Sherlock Holmes-inspired Elementary and the crime drama Vegas. Both rookie shows will receive the final back nine episodes of their first seasons which will bring their total numbers to 22 episodes each.

For the 2012-2013 fall season, CBS delivered the first cancellation with Made In Jersey. No news yet has been revealed about struggling comedy Partners.
